2017-18

  • All-Ohio Athletic Conference second-team selection
  • Academic All-Ohio Athletic Conference selection
  • Named to National Wrestling Coaches Association All-Academic team
  • NCAA Division III National Championships qualifier
  • Posted a record of 1-2 at national championships
  • 197-pound champion at the NCAA Division III Central Regional Tournament
  • All-Central Regional selection
  • 197-pound champion at the Spartan Mat Classic on Jan. 13
  • Won a career-high 30 matches and had a record of 30-12
  • Recorded four pins, three major decisiions and two technical falls
  • Earned fourth varsity letter
